I understand completly mathman, and I recall the P-Wizard purchase (it's product page has been updated BTW). As for P5 compatability with the randomizer things are much easier. For one, initial import of new figures only looks for morph dials and thier names. These names haven't changed between P4 and P5. It's not looking for a particular format or other detailed settings, this helps in the compatability area greatly. It then creates it's own file that simply lists the morph channels and the body part they are in for faster loading later. So essentially, after initial importing, it never touches the CR2 again. The output is simply a PZ2 file. This should work like any other pose file.

Ok ernyoka, First I need to make sure you can enter the local decimal character in the text box. Second on import I need to make sure that the period can be changed to your local decimal character. Third on save I need to make sure I change the local decimal character back to a period. If this is correct I will have a patch in place very quickly. I need to keep the period in the RMD's so that you can share them and not worry about international settings. I just have to make sure I do the conversion on the fly when you read it in.

The batch simularity doesn't surprise me at all. At the beginning of the generation the randomizer is seeded with the current time, It then generates numbers starting from that point using the internal randomizer. Essentially every time you start a new generation batch, regardless of how many you re generating, each batch will get a new seed, but each file in the batch is seeded from the file before it. All random number generators work the same, some apps re-seed each time you need a new number, This one is re-seeding each time you start a new batch.
